President Buhari Unveils New Nigerian International Passport With 10-Year Validity

President Buhari on Tuesday, launched a new enhanced security
Nigerian passport with 10 years validity. Buhari performed the ceremony
at a meeting of the Federal Executive Council (FEC) at the Presidential
Villa, Abuja.  

The FEC meeting was held a day earlier, to enable the President
participate in the All Progressives Congress (APC) rallies in Edo and
Delta states on Wednesday. Buhari was immediately issued his own 10–year
validity passport, by the Comptroller General of the Nigeria
Immigration Service (NIS), Mohammad Babandede.  

Speaking to State House correspondents later, Babandede explained
that the new passport has enhanced features, which will make it easier
for security management. He said the new passport with 32 pages will
cost N25,000 and $130 abroad; the 64 pages with five years expiration
time will cost N35,000 and $150 abroad while the 64 pages with 10 years
validity will cost N70,000 in Nigeria and $230 abroad.  

“The new passport reform programme is weather friendly,
International Civil Aviation Organisation (ICAO) compliant, it has
polycarbonate technology that eliminates damage, enhanced security
features and save Nigerians in the Diaspora time of frequent visit to
Nigerian Embassy among others,”
Babandede said.
